Sada K. Shares About Mom’s Cancer Battle and Offers “Strength” to Those Who Need It in New Video

Former vocalist of Press Play, Sada K. has released her most personal song "Strength," taken from her solo debut album, Long Story Short. The song and its accompanying new video offer a small glimpse into her personal journey where she supported her mother who was battling cancer on the other side of the country.
Trusting God to strengthen their family through such a challenging season and as her mother continues to fight, it is Sada K.'s prayer that this video and song will help strengthen other families that are going through difficult seasons in their own lives.
